How does the scholastic performance of adolescents who were exposed to carbamazepine in utero compare with that of adolescents not exposed to antiseizure medications in utero? To find out, researchers conducted a population-based cohort study of children in Denmark born between 1996 and 2002 whose mothers were taking carbamazepine during pregnancy. They compared the ninth-grade exit examination scores in Danish and mathematics between children who were and those who were not exposed to antiseizure medications in utero. Scores were adjusted for socioeconomic factors and comorbidities. The authors also performed multiple sensitivity analyses to examine the effects of indication for treatment and of other medications.
